    CHARLIE AND THE CHOCOLATE FACTORY: A BOOK VS FILM ANALYSIS IN RELATION TO REWRITING AND DOMESTICATION
    (Salim DURUKOĞLU, 2021) Öztürk, Ferhan; Benli, Derya; Çameli, Muhammed Metin; Dağoğlu, Tülay
    This study aims to comparatively study Roald Dahl's Charlie and the Chocolate Factory and Tim Burton's namesake adaptation movie in the context of rewriting and domestication. A close analysis of both works has shown that the choice of themes, motifs and symbolization employed in relation to their symbolic dimensions reveals a profound criticism of capitalism. It is also observed that the aforementioned works focus on examples of shallow behavior styles, impaired value judgement and the presence of a burning ambition and a tendency to violence in fictional characters as a result of capitalist influence. This study, which claims that film adaptations are an act of rewriting, argues that an effort of domestication was shown during the adaptation process. In line with director Burton's cinematic preferences, the film is shaped within the framework of the characteristics of the target American culture. As a result of such rewriting, the adapted film presented to the target culture contains traces of the cosmopolitan structure of the American society and uses nationality-based choices of signification. On the other hand, this paper also claims that a certain amount of poetic effect is established as a result of such rewriting. This effect is clearly in line with present day psychoanalytic ways of reception which eventually strengthens yet again the current mainstream position of the original work of literature. Since the act of rewriting a literary work is part of producing discourse, it can be claimed that a network of global patronage will always be influential in situating mainstream literature.

    THE AMBIGUITY OF IDENTITY AND THE AMBIGUITY OF FORMATION IN AMBIGUOUS ADVENTURE BY CHEIKH HAMIDOU KANE AS A POSTCOLONIAL BILDUNGSROMAN
    (Namık Kemal Üniversitesi, Fen-Edebiyat Fakültesi, 2016) Golban, Petru; Benli, Derya
    One of the most important literary outcomes of the postmodern period, the postcolonial novel reifies many of its principles and views, such as the idea of the fall of contemporary culture and the doubts concerning cultural advancement; the revaluation of values; the relativity of meaning; the crisis of representation; the lack of originality; intertextuality; the individual as subjected to discourses, power, desire; various binary oppositions, including West and East, center and margin, self and other; rejection or deconstruction of dominant, Western attitudes; and others. The literary pattern of the Bildungsroman or novel of formation is adopted by the postcolonial writers particularly from Africa and other colonized countries to deal with the problems of the subjugated peoples and their transformation into hybrid identities. The concern of the postcolonial Bildungsroman emerges as the formation of the main character in a colonial environment, who faces the difficulties and crisis caused by his alienation from his native identity and culture, while also physically growing up. Cheikh Hamidou Kane’s novel Ambiguous Adventure reflects and follows the main principles of the postcolonial Bildungsroman and our aim is to identify and analyse these principles in relation to the formation process of the protagonist Samba Diallo in an environment of cultural ambiguity and colonial system, in which he is transformed into a hybrid individual and experiences an identity crisis.
